Runbook — Velvet Meridian Tour, Prop Crates 4–9. Crates leave the Hollowbrook depot no later than 06:30 on load-out day. Shift lead verifies seals, counts against the manifest, and photographs each crate before strapping. The foam throne and breakaway lanterns travel upright only. The courier from Larkspur Freight collects at dock B; the hand-over instruction below must be followed exactly.

drop instructions, tagep-kadup: the fendor ulador courier leaves the caseth belix brivan silael casvan brieth holax quenius ledger at gate 3302 under passcode 414607

## Deployment

The Quillpress site deploys through incremental static rebuilds: when content changes in the Fernbank CMS, only affected pages are regenerated and pushed to the edge cache. Full rebuilds run nightly as a safety net. New team members should know that deploys are triggered automatically on merge to main; manual deploys go through the `qp deploy` wrapper, never the raw build script. The rebuild worker needs several environment settings before it will accept jobs. Configure it with the values listed below.

deployment values, hadup-yajog:
[holion]
team = silwyn
access_code = ac_eb6e99
host = holion.novacio.internal
port = 5672
owner = kasok.sorion
peer = sorvan.kelvinet.local

Launch Plan — Fennwick Glide (Managers Only)

Sales leads: Glide ships week 14. Pricing locks Friday; demo kits reach regional offices the week after. Lead with battery life and the trade-in offer — don't promise the fleet dashboard yet, it slips to autumn. Channel partners get briefed after internal enablement, not before. The competitive positioning we're keeping quiet is noted right below.

board note of kadug-tawig: Only 5 of the 100 pilot accounts renewed Oliath, so a churn review is set for April 15.

**ALERT: Tidewheel Widget — Stale Data**

The Tidewheel tide-table widget has not refreshed predictions for over six hours. Users may see outdated high/low tide times for coastal locations. This usually indicates the upstream Moonsill feed has stalled or credentials have rotated. Check the feed status page first; if the feed is healthy, escalate to the widget platform team. Direct all escalations to the address below.

alerts address for kafof-bagag: kasael@olvarqdyn.corp